New Delhi: ONGC, India's leading crude oil company takes a bold step toward a sustainable future with the launch of electric buses in Mumbai. In line with India’s Net Zero 2070 goal, ONGC is committed to achieving Net Zero emissions by 2038. ONGC's Mumbai Regional Office flagged off two 35-seater electric buses with a 300 km range for eco-friendly staff commutes between Panvel and Bandra.

Each bus will prevent ~23 Metric Tonnes of CO? annually, a testament to ONGC’s mission to reduce carbon footprints. The initiative, inaugurated by ONGC Chairman Arun Kumar Singh, along with Director (T&FS) Om Prakash Singh & Director (Production) Pankaj Kumar strengthens dedication to a greener tomorrow.
From deploying 70 electric vehicles to introducing these buses, ONGC continues to lead India’s energy transition with innovation and sustainability.
